时间:2022-04-24 点击: 次 来源:网络 作者:佚名 - 小 + 大
零基础学python最新预测需要什么青团社零基础学python廖好吗
下载地址 https://share.weiyun.com/S11bpehi
资料目录 小甲鱼零基础学python视频全套96集 刘金玉零基础python入门到精通教程100集全套VIP精选 跟老齐学Python从入门到精通 电子工业出版社 字符串的方法有很多,可以通过dir来查看: >>> dir(str) ['__add__', '__class__', '__contains__', '__delattr__', '__doc__', '__eq__', '__forma 这么多字符串方法当然不用都介绍,因为有一种方法,读者可以随用随查阅每个字符串方法是如何使用的。 >>> help(str.isalpha) Help on method_descriptor: isalpha(...) S.isalpha() -> bool Return True if all characters in S are alphabetic and there is at least one character in S, False otherwise. 按照这里的说明,在交互模式下进行实验。 >>> "python".isalpha() #字符串全是字母,应该返回True True >>> "2python".isalpha() #字符串含非字母,返回False False 以下仅列举几个常用的方法。 1)split() 其作用是将字符串根据某个分割符进行分割。 >>> a = "I LOVE PYTHON" >>> a.split(" ") ['I', 'LOVE', 'PYTHON'] 这里用空格作为分割,得到一个名字叫作列表(list)的返回值,关于列表的内容,后续会介绍。还能用别的分隔吗? >>> b = "www.itdiffer.com" >>> b.split(".") ['www', 'itdiffer', 'com'] 2)去掉字符串两头的空格 比如让用户输入一些信息,有的用户有时候会在信息(比如,自己的名字就是字符串)前面或者后面加空格。这些空格是没用的,在使用所输入的信息时,必须要把这些空格去掉。 Python中去掉空格的方法有如下几种: S.strip():去掉字符串的左右空格 S.lstrip():去掉字符串的左边空格 S.rstrip():去掉字符串的右边空格 例如: >>> b=" hello " #两边有空格 >>> b.strip() 'hello' >>> b ' hello ' 特别注意,原来的值没有变化,而是新返回了一个结果。 >>> b.lstrip() #去掉左边的空格 'hello ' >>> b.rstrip() #去掉右边的空格 ' hello' 3))join连接字符串 用“+”能够连接字符串,但不是什么情况下都能够如愿。比如,将列表(列表是另外一种类型)中的每个字符(串)元素拼接成一个字符串,并且用某个符号连接,但如果用“+”会比较麻烦。用字符串的join方法就比较容易实现。 >>> b 'www.itdiffer.com' >>> c = b.split(".") >>> c ['www', 'itdiffer', 'com'] >>> ".".join(c) 'www.itdiffer.com' >>> "*".join(c) 'www*itdiffer*com' |
上一篇:零基础学python完全数配置题库免费英语教师零基础学python编程
下一篇:没有了